What’s actually happening under the hood
When we talk about CE compliance, we aren’t just checking boxes. We’re making sure the lamp doesn’t blow up or cause a fire. We spend a lot of time on things like dielectric strength and leakage current. Basically, we push the hardware to its limit to make sure it won’t arc or short out when it’s running full tilt on your floor. Then there’s the “electrical noise” problem. UV lamps use electronic ballasts, and those things can be loud—not in sound, but in electrical interference. If your lamp isn’t shielded properly, it starts screaming at your other equipment. Your sensors glitch. Your PLCs freak out. Suddenly, your whole assembly line is acting possessed because one lamp isn’t filtered right.
Why the “big players” care
Here is the reality: high-end OEMs won’t even look at gear that isn’t certified. They aren’t being picky just to be difficult. They’re terrified of a factory fire or a massive EMI failure that kills production for a day. When we hand over a CE-certified system, we’re giving them peace of mind. They know they can wire it up and get to work without having to hack together some makeshift safety workaround. Now, there is a catch. Doing this right takes time. It adds to the R&D costs and slows down the prototyping phase. You can’t have it both ways—you won’t find a “quick and dirty” custom lamp that is also fully compliant. Quality takes a bit more patience.
